Role

Who you are

  • Bachelor's Degree and 5-7 years of related working experience
  • Working knowledge of Python and/or significant exposure to different programming languages and paradigms
  • Ability to work with minimal supervision to achieve your goals
  • Excellent ability to create test strategies, intuitive understanding of where and how software will fail
  • Experience with software testing processes and deliverables like requirements review, test planning, test casing
  • Hands-on experience with writing automated tests and using automated test frameworks
  • Experience with mobile application testing
  • Experience with LAMP stack web applications

What the job involves

  • You will help us scale our development team by identifying tools to improve our QA and development efforts
  • You will help streamline testing efforts by continuously improving our QA processes
  • You'll get the opportunity to work with other engineers to develop and execute test plans and support and extend existing validation frameworks
  • You'll help by reading and understanding application code, and identifying areas of weakness
  • You will be the advocate for our customers and help our teams deliver the highest quality features
  • Part of your responsibility will be to identify bugs in new and existing code, determine root causes, and suggest possible bug fixes

Our take

23andMe offers its customers a vision into their ancestry and health through genetic testing carried out via kits sent through the mail. Results can show users their risk of more than 50 health conditions thanks to a tube of saliva at one end and a lot of technology at the other.

This access to genetic insight has helped the company sell more than 15 million test kits in the last 15 years. This remains the core component of the business. Access to millions of customers DNA however has given the company a vast collection of genetic material, allowing 23andMe to expanded into the drug development space where it is collaborating with pharmaceutical giant GlaxoSmithKline.

23andMe is not without competition, with other big names including Ancestry and MyHeritage. However, with a valuation of $3.5 billion, it remains one of the largest, with pockets deep enough to pursue many of its growth programs. In mid-2021, the company went public through a SPAC merger with a company founded by Richard Branson. 23andMe intends to use the merger to invest in its health and therapeutics division.
